Grms Calculator Excel

GRMS Calculator (Excel-Compatible)

Calculate G-Root-Mean-Square values with precision. Export results to Excel with one click.

GRMS Value:
0.0000
Mean Value:
0.0000
Standard Deviation:
0.0000
Data Points Processed:
0

Comprehensive Guide to GRMS Calculators in Excel

The GRMS (G-Root-Mean-Square) calculator is an essential tool for engineers, data scientists, and researchers working with vibrational analysis, signal processing, and statistical data evaluation. This guide explores the mathematical foundations, practical applications, and Excel implementation techniques for GRMS calculations.

Understanding GRMS Fundamentals

GRMS represents the square root of the mean of the squares of a set of values. Mathematically, for a dataset x1, x2, …, xn, the GRMS is calculated as:

GRMS = √(1/n × Σ(xi2)) where i ranges from 1 to n

This metric is particularly valuable because:

  • It gives more weight to larger values in the dataset
  • It’s always non-negative, making it ideal for amplitude measurements
  • It’s less sensitive to outliers than simple arithmetic mean
  • It maintains the same units as the original data

GRMS vs Other Statistical Measures

Metric Formula Use Cases Sensitivity to Outliers
Arithmetic Mean Σxi/n Central tendency measurement Moderate
Root Mean Square (RMS/GRMS) √(Σxi2/n) Vibration analysis, signal processing High (squares large values)
Standard Deviation √(Σ(xi-μ)2/(n-1)) Data dispersion measurement High
Median Middle value of ordered dataset Robust central tendency Low

Practical Applications of GRMS Calculators

  1. Vibration Analysis:

    In mechanical engineering, GRMS is used to characterize vibration environments. The NASA Electronic Parts and Packaging Program recommends GRMS for evaluating electronic component reliability under vibrational stress.

  2. Audio Signal Processing:

    Audio engineers use GRMS to measure signal power and calculate perceived loudness. The RMS value of an audio signal corresponds to its effective power.

  3. Financial Risk Assessment:

    Portfolio managers calculate GRMS of returns to assess volatility. The U.S. Securities and Exchange Commission recognizes RMS-based metrics in risk disclosure documents.

  4. Quality Control:

    Manufacturers use GRMS to monitor production consistency. A study by NIST showed GRMS reduces false rejection rates by 18% compared to standard deviation methods.

Implementing GRMS in Excel

To calculate GRMS in Excel, follow these steps:

  1. Prepare Your Data:

    Enter your dataset in a single column (e.g., A2:A101 for 100 data points)

  2. Square Each Value:

    In column B, enter formulas to square each value (e.g., =A2^2 in B2)

  3. Calculate Mean of Squares:

    Use =AVERAGE(B2:B101) to find the mean of squared values

  4. Take Square Root:

    Wrap the average in a square root: =SQRT(AVERAGE(B2:B101))

  5. Alternative Single-Formula Approach:

    For Excel 2019+, use: =SQRT(SUMSQ(A2:A101)/COUNTA(A2:A101))

Pro Tip:

For large datasets (>10,000 points), use Excel’s Data Analysis ToolPak to improve calculation performance by 40-60%.

Advanced GRMS Techniques

Weighted GRMS Calculation

When data points have different importance, use weighted GRMS:

GRMS_weighted = √(Σ(wi×xi2)/Σwi)

Frequency-Weighted GRMS

For vibrational analysis across frequency bands:

  1. Divide data into frequency bins
  2. Apply weighting factors to each bin
  3. Calculate GRMS for each weighted bin
  4. Combine using: GRMS_total = √(ΣGRMSbin2)

Common GRMS Calculation Errors

Error Type Cause Impact Solution
Zero Division Empty dataset #DIV/0! error Add IFERROR wrapper
Unit Mismatch Mixing units (e.g., m and mm) Incorrect magnitude Normalize all units
Negative Values Squaring negative numbers Physically meaningless Use absolute values
Sample Size Bias Small sample size Unreliable estimate Use n-1 denominator

GRMS Calculator Validation

To verify your GRMS calculations:

  1. Test with Known Values:

    For dataset [3, 4], GRMS should equal 3.6056 (√((9+16)/2))

  2. Compare Methods:

    Cross-check Excel results with Python’s numpy.sqrt(numpy.mean(numpy.square(data)))

  3. Check Units:

    GRMS should have same units as input data (e.g., g for acceleration)

  4. Statistical Consistency:

    GRMS should always be ≥ arithmetic mean for non-negative data

Excel Automation with VBA

For frequent GRMS calculations, create a custom VBA function:

Function GRMSCalc(rng As Range) As Double
    Dim sumSquares As Double
    Dim count As Long
    Dim cell As Range

    sumSquares = 0
    count = 0

    For Each cell In rng
        If IsNumeric(cell.Value) Then
            sumSquares = sumSquares + cell.Value ^ 2
            count = count + 1
        End If
    Next cell

    If count > 0 Then
        GRMSCalc = Sqr(sumSquares / count)
    Else
        GRMSCalc = CVErr(xlErrDiv0)
    End If
End Function

Usage: =GRMSCalc(A2:A101)

GRMS in Industry Standards

Several international standards reference GRMS calculations:

  • MIL-STD-810G:

    U.S. military standard for environmental engineering uses GRMS for vibration testing profiles. Method 514 specifies GRMS levels for different transportation environments.

  • ISO 16063-21:

    International standard for vibration calibration requires GRMS reporting with ≤0.5% uncertainty for Type 1 measurements.

  • IEC 60068-2-6:

    Electrotechnical standard for sinusoidal vibration tests mandates GRMS reporting for test severity specification.

GRMS Calculator Excel Template

For immediate use, download this GRMS Calculator Excel Template featuring:

  • Automated GRMS calculation with data validation
  • Dynamic chart visualization
  • Weighted GRMS option
  • Statistical summary dashboard
  • Export-ready report format

Future Developments in GRMS Analysis

Emerging trends in GRMS applications include:

  1. AI-Assisted Calculation:

    Machine learning models that automatically determine optimal weighting factors for complex datasets

  2. Real-Time GRMS Monitoring:

    IoT sensors with edge computing capabilities performing GRMS calculations in real-time

  3. 3D GRMS Visualization:

    Immersive VR environments for exploring multi-dimensional GRMS distributions

  4. Quantum GRMS:

    Research at NIST explores quantum algorithms for ultra-fast GRMS calculations on noisy intermediate-scale quantum computers

Expert Insight:

“The most common mistake in GRMS analysis is neglecting to apply proper frequency weighting. For human vibration exposure, always use ISO 2631-1 weightings to ensure biologically relevant results.” – Dr. Emily Chen, Stanford Biomechanics Lab

Frequently Asked Questions

What’s the difference between RMS and GRMS?

While mathematically identical, “GRMS” typically refers to acceleration measurements in g-units (where 1g = 9.81 m/s²), while “RMS” is used for general root-mean-square calculations across any units.

Can GRMS be negative?

No. Since GRMS involves squaring values before averaging and taking the square root, the result is always non-negative, even if the original data contains negative values.

How does sample size affect GRMS accuracy?

GRMS converges to the true value as sample size increases. For normally distributed data, a sample size of 30 typically provides results within 5% of the population GRMS, while 100 samples reduce this to ~2%.

What’s a good GRMS value for product testing?

This depends on the application:

  • Consumer electronics: Typically 2-5 GRMS
  • Automotive components: 10-30 GRMS
  • Aerospace equipment: 20-100 GRMS
  • Military hardware: Up to 200 GRMS for extreme environments

How do I convert between GRMS and peak values?

For Gaussian distributions:

  • Peak ≈ 3 × GRMS (3-sigma rule)
  • GRMS ≈ Peak / 3

For more accurate conversions, use the crest factor: Peak = GRMS × Crest Factor

Leave a Reply

Your email address will not be published. Required fields are marked *